3D Printing Tips for Best Results

This organizer is designed to print cleanly and reliably on most printers.

No Supports Required

All components are optimized for support-free printing, making setup simple and reducing post-processing.

Repair the Model If Prompted

If your slicer prompts you to repair the model, allow it to do so. This ensures watertight geometry and reliable prints.

Use Random Seams for a Cleaner Finish

To minimize visible seam lines on rounded or flat faces, set the seam position in your slicer to random.

Print Pieces Separately for Multi-Color Designs

If you want different colors for labels, cups, or bases, use your slicer’s split to parts feature to print pieces separately.

Test Layouts Before Final Printing

For large organizers, consider printing a few modules first to confirm sizing and layout before printing the full system.
